Output 56d9b2d9aafa1642507b1b06caa7f73cbb5c85794130ba26ed3e82db0c30fa1f:0

value
3124409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b0731471099dc9d062c6f9bfc2cf10dc4db326 OP_EQUAL
address
3MuCdsDVL7Wi7UbVwqw2LNRE3A2zVNFiwS
transaction
56d9b2d9aafa1642507b1b06caa7f73cbb5c85794130ba26ed3e82db0c30fa1f
confirmations
170348
spent
true